Studying Medicine in Malta

Friday 29 September 2023, 4.30 - 5.30pm (GMT)

Did you know that Queen Mary offers the MBBS degree at the Malta Campus? Discover how you can get the best of both worlds – a London Medical School in the Mediterranean! This session will provide an overview of what studying Medicine is like in Malta.

This session will cover:

  • Get to know the Malta Campus
  • The Maltese Islands and lifestyle
  • Entry requirements
  • Q&A session with some of our current students
